Idiorm

Idiorm是一款轻量级的ORM库,建立在PDO之上的PHP5查询构造器。示例代码:$user = ORM::for_table('user')    ->where_equal('username', 'j4mie')    ->find_one();$user->first_name = 'Jamie';$user->save();$tweets = ORM::for_table('

JOhm

JOhm是一个Java的对象哈希映射库,用于在Redis中存储Java对象。JOhm基于Jedis开发。示例代码:jedisPool = new JedisPool(new Config(), "localhost"); JOhm.setPool(jedisPool);User someOne = new User();someOne.set

kamike.db

昨天写的O/Rmapping中间件,用了下感觉效果不错,开源了贡献给大家吧。有兴趣的可以在我的blog里面一起讨论。 -------------------------- 删除了很多对其他包的引用,现在应该是最小可用的版本了。索性opensource,LGPL协议,欢迎大家试用。这玩意最大的优点,就是只是一个工具,而不是框架,所以与标准的JDBC和

DoctrineEnumBundle

DoctrineEnumBundle为Symfony2应用中的Doctrine2提供MySQLENUM类型的支持。要求:Symfony2.1andlaterPHP5.4andlaterDoctrine2.2andlater

Kamike.divide

开源个人参考淘宝的TDDL分库分表思路写的一个分库分表中间件Kamike.divide.分库分表这个是8月份左右跟淘宝的数据分析部门的架构师离哲交流的时候产生的想法,离哲推荐采用TDDL进行分库分表。回去一看,却发现TDDL只开源了一半,开源的那一半基本没法使用,所以只能自己写一个Sharding了。前几天发布了kamike.db>这个ORM中间件,这几天就把我之前写的分库

Cequel

Cequel是一个Ruby的ORM库,用来访问Cassandra服务器。示例代码:class Blog  include Cequel::Record  key :subdomain, :text  column :name, :text  column :description, :textend

Sidekar

Sidekar是一个Java持久化“对象数据库”的解决方案。它提高了OracleBerkeleyDB(Java版)处理能力和扩展性的同时还提供了简单且符合Java语言的接口。Sidekar的目的是使持久化技术适合于Java,而不是相反,这样持久化对于Java程序员来说就变得微不足道啦。Sidekar不是对象关系映射(ORM)软件了;他不支持SQL语言。正因如此,它比传统的ORM持久层更加简化

Jinq

Jinq为开发者提供轻松自然的方式来在Java应用中编写数据库查询。你可以把数据库当成普通的存储在集合里的Java对象,然后通过迭代器来访问这些对象,而代码会自动转成经过优化的数据库查询。例如你之前的数据库查询方式是:PreparedStatement s = con.prepareStatement("SELECT * "  + "FROM Customer C "  + "W

mysql-warp

mysql-warp是一个100%纯JavaScript的轻量级ORM,运行在Node.js环境中,提供高性能异步的mysql数据库访问,模型定义简单,既支持Model查询,又支持直接运行SQL。

S#arp Darc

采用领域驱动的设计模式搭建的开发框架,使用了更加高性能的orm,提升了数据访问的性能。增加了依赖注入,降低应用程序的耦合度。1.增加了使用国产dos.orm的版本2.修改了命令查询模式的实现方式

ActiveJPA

ActiveJPA基于JPA,提供了MartinFowler所提出的活动记录模式(ActiveRecordpattern)的Java实现。借助于ActiveJPA,模型本身会作为DAO并与数据库交互,这样就不需要额外的代码作为数据访问层了。ActiveJPA使用到了JPA规范,因此所有JPA的ORM实现(Hibernate、EclipseLink、OpenJPA等)都可以与Activ

heisenberg

heisenberg是百度的熊照同学(id:brucexx)编写的一款基于MySQL协议之上的分库分表中间件服务器,支持各种灵活(velocity脚本自定义)的分库分表规则,做到应用和分库分表相隔离,并且为mysql进行dbproxy,减少了db的连接IO压力,并且可做到读写分离以及replication的手工切换 其优点:分库分表与应用脱离,分库表如同使用单库表一样